AI-generated image of Sydney Sweeney with "WE ARE SO BACK" on her jacket in xAI's feed.
In a strategic move to leverage the power of artificial intelligence, xAI has generated an image of actress Sydney Sweeney with the phrase "WE ARE SO BACK" on her jacket. This AI-generated image is part of a broader digital marketing campaign aimed at capitalizing on the recent controversy surrounding Sweeney's jeans advertisement for American Eagle.The image was released on xAI's social media feed, adding to the ongoing debate over the ad and its implications for race and beauty standards. The AI-generated content, which features Sweeney in a stylized, visually appealing manner, is a testament to the advancements in AI technology and its potential applications in marketing and branding.
The use of AI in this context is not without controversy. While some see it as a innovative way to engage audiences and drive conversation, others raise concerns about the ethical implications of AI-generated content. For instance, the recent release of Grok Imagine, xAI's image and video generator, has sparked debate over its potential to generate sexually explicit content and its impact on societal norms.
In contrast, American Eagle has defended its ad campaign, stating that it is purely about the jeans and not intended to promote eugenics or any other controversial theory. The company's stocks jumped by 23.3% after Donald Trump's intervention in the debate, highlighting the potential impact of high-profile endorsements on financial markets.
The release of the AI-generated image of Sweeney is part of a broader trend in the AI industry, with companies like xAI and OpenAI adopting different strategies towards open-sourcing their technologies. While OpenAI has shifted towards a more closed-source model, xAI continues to commit to open-sourcing each iteration of its models. This approach could foster greater innovation and collaboration within the AI community, offering researchers and developers the opportunity to build upon xAI's existing work.
As the AI industry continues to evolve, the actions of companies like xAI will be closely watched and could have significant implications for the future direction of artificial intelligence development and deployment. The decision by xAI to open source Grok 2 reflects a strategic effort to enhance transparency and community engagement, potentially setting xAI apart in the competitive AI landscape.
